IBM z/VM
Appearance
IBM z/VM is a hypervisor that can run hundreds to thousands of Linux servers on a single mainframe, together with classic operating systems, such as z/OS and z/VSE.
Components
- Control Program (CP)
- hypervisor and real-machine resource manager
- Conversational Monitor System (CMS)
- application and interactive user environment and file systems
- Language Environment
- Open Systems Adapter (OSA)
- REXX/VM
- REXX programming language interpreter
- TCP/IP for z/VM
- support for the TCP/IP networking
- Transparent Services Access Facility (TSAF)
- communication services
- Virtual Machine Serviceability Enhancements Staged/Extended (VMSES/E)
- tools suite for installing and servicing
